> Upsert Select query returning updated count  as double than actual value when 
> total count is more than configured mutate batch size
> -----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
>
>                 Key: PHOENIX-3859
>                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/PHOENIX-3859
>             Project: Phoenix
>          Issue Type: Bug
>    Affects Versions: 4.10.0
>            Reporter: Maddineni Sukumar
>            Assignee: Maddineni Sukumar
>
> If I setup driver with below property 
> props.put(QueryServices.MUTATE_BATCH_SIZE_ATTRIB, Integert.toString(50));
> And load more than 50 rows, for example 60 rows and then run below upsert 
> select query.
> int count = conn.createStatement().executeUpdate("Upsert into TableA select * 
> from TableA");
> Count comes as 120 instead of 60. If I increase batch size to more than 60 
> and try then it gives proper result as 60.
